package audio;
import image.Images;
import java.awt.image.BufferedImage;
import java.io.File;
import java.util.ArrayList;
import java.util.List;
public class Song implements Comparable<Song>{
private String title;
private String subtitle;
private String author;
private double sample_start;
private double BPM;
private File audio;
private File background;
private File banner;
private File file;
private BufferedImage backgroundImage;
private BufferedImage bannerImage;
public List<SongInstance> songs;
public Song() {
title = "";
subtitle = "";
author = "";
sample_start = 0;
BPM = 0.0;
audio = null;
background = null;
banner = null;
file = null;
backgroundImage = null;
bannerImage = null;
songs = new ArrayList<SongInstance>();
}
public void addSongInstance(SongInstance s) {
songs.add(s);
}
public String getTitle() {
return title;
}
public void setTitle(String title) {
this.title = title;
}
public String getSubtitle() {
return subtitle;
}
public void setSubtitle(String subtitle) {
this.subtitle = subtitle;
}
public String getAuthor() {
return author;
}
public void setAuthor(String author) {
this.author = author;
}
public double getSampleStart() {
return sample_start;
}
public void setSampleStart(double sample_start) {
this.sample_start = sample_start;
}
public double getBPM() {
return BPM;
}
public void setBPM(double bPM) {
BPM = bPM;
}
public File getAudio() {
return audio;
}
public void setAudio(File audio) {
this.audio = audio;
}
public File getBackground() {
return background;
}
public void setBackground(File background) {
this.background = background;
}
public BufferedImage getBackgroundImage()
{
if(backgroundImage == null)
{
this.backgroundImage = Images.readImage(background);
}
return backgroundImage;
}
public File getBanner() {
return banner;
}
public BufferedImage getBannerImage()
{
if(bannerImage == null)
{
this.bannerImage = Images.readImage(banner);
}
return bannerImage;
}
public void setBanner(File banner) {
this.banner = banner;
}
public File getFile() {
return file;
}
public String getFolder()
{
return file.getParentFile().getName();
}
public void setFile(File file) {
this.file = file;
}
public List<SongInstance> getSongs() {
return songs;
}
public void close()
{
}
@Override
public int compareTo(Song s) {
return getTitle().compareTo(s.getTitle());
}
public int getTimesPlayed()
{
int timesPlayed = 0;
for(SongInstance s : songs)
{
timesPlayed += s.getTimesPlayed();
}
return timesPlayed;
}
}
